Following up on
this story from a while back when one of the first Razor 1911 pirates was sentenced comes
this story about the leader of the former piracy ring going down as well:
Sean Michael Breen, 38, was ordered by U.S. District Judge Saundra Brown Armstrong in Oakland to begin serving a 50-month prison sentence March 26 on charges of copyright infringement.
Armstrong also ordered Breen to pay restitution of more than $690,000 to Cisco Systems in a separate scheme in which he posed as an online customer of the San Jose networking giant to order hundreds of thousands of dollars' worth of hardware.
